According to ChainCatcher, Paradigm co-founder Matt Huang posted on social media that when we founded Paradigm in 2018, we believed that cryptocurrency would become one of the most important technological and economic changes in the next few decades. Six years later, this belief has become even stronger.

Bitcoin is worth over $1 trillion. Ethereum, Solana, and other blockchain networks are expanding. Stablecoins are being adopted around the world, and cutting-edge research is accelerating. New infrastructure is enabling consumer applications. Hundreds of millions of people own cryptocurrencies. Cryptocurrencies are now a major player in the global political arena.

Accelerating the positive development of crypto is more important than ever, not only as an investor, but also as a builder. Over the past few years, we have launched several open source projects, including the popular Ethereum development tool Foundry and the high-performance Ethereum execution node Reth, aimed at advancing the development of crypto technology.
